What Are Freestyle Type Beats?

To get the picture the value of freestyle trap beats, it's vital to initially break down what a freestyle beat really is. In simple terms, a freestyle beat is an instrumental track that is made for artists to rap or sing over without the demand for pre-written lyrics or melodies. It's implied to inspire off-the-cuff performances, urging rappers to provide spontaneous and often a lot more raw, heated verses.

A freestyle type beat differs somewhat from a routine instrumental in that it's structured in a manner that provides musicians area to breathe. These beats typically have less melodious components, leaving space for elaborate circulations and effective wordplay. They're at the same time usually much more repetitive than standard track instrumentals, making certain that the rapper or vocalist can easily locate their groove and ride the beat without obtaining shed in intricate plans.

Freestyle Trap Beats A Subgenre Within Freestyle

Currently, within the realm of freestyle beats, there is a details part referred to as freestyle trap beat. Trap music, originating from the southerly USA, is identified by hefty use of 808 bass drums, quick hi-hat patterns, and dark, irritable tunes. It's a noise that has grown in popularity over the years, becoming one of the most prominent categories in contemporary rap.

Freestyle trap beats take these signature details and fuse them with the liberty and flexibility of freestyle beats, resulting in a strong fusion. These beats are excellent for artists seeking to bring power and hostility to their verses while still maintaining the liberty to check out different circulations and designs.

What Is a Free Type Beat?

A free type beat is an instrumental that music producers provide completely free use, generally for non-commercial functions. While the beats can be used for demonstrations, freestyles, and social networks web content, musicians typically require to invest in a certificate if they wish to launch the track commercially (i.e., on streaming systems or offer for sale).

This model has actually been a game-changer, allowing young musicians to try out their sound, practice their freestyling, and develop an internet-based existence without needing to worry about manufacturing prices.
